package main
import (
"fmt"
"io"
"log"
"strings"
"github.com/peterh/liner"
)
func main() {
if err := commandLoop(); err != nil {
log.Fatalln(err)
}
}
func commandLoop() error {
in := liner.NewLiner()
defer in.Close()
in.SetCtrlCAborts(true)
f := NewForther()
in.SetCompleter(f.Complete)
for {
line, err := in.Prompt(f.Prompt())
if err == io.EOF || err == liner.ErrPromptAborted {
return nil
} else if err != nil {
return err
}
in.AppendHistory(line)
for i, cmd := range strings.Fields(line) {
if err := f.Process(cmd); err == io.EOF {
return nil
} else if err != nil {
fmt.Printf("Cannot run op %d (%q): %v\n", i+1, cmd, err)
break
}
}
}
}
type Forther struct {
stack stack
showStack bool
ops []Operation
}
type Operation interface {
Match(op string) bool
Run(f *Forther, op string) error
}
// Some operations may also support command-line completion. If so, they
// implement the Completer interface.
type Completer interface {
Complete(line string) []string
}
func NewForther() Forther {
return Forther{
ops: []Operation{
Keyword{"bye", func(*Forther, string) error { return io.EOF }},
Keyword{"help", func(f *Forther, _ string) error { f.PrintHelp(); return nil }},
// Prompt display:
Keyword{"showstack",
func(f *Forther, _ string) error { f.showStack = true; return nil }},
Keyword{"noshowstack",
func(f *Forther, _ string) error { f.showStack = false; return nil }},
// Show top or all of stack.
Keyword{".", func(f *Forther, _ string) error { f.PrintTop(); return nil }},
Keyword{".s", func(f *Forther, _ string) error { f.PrintStack(); return nil }},
// Stack operations
Keyword{"dup", func(f *Forther, _ string) error {
a := f.stack.Pop()
f.stack.Push(a, a)
return nil
}},
Keyword{"drop", func(f *Forther, _ string) error { f.stack.Pop(); return nil }},
Keyword{"swap", func(f *Forther, _ string) error {
b, a := f.stack.Pop(), f.stack.Pop()
f.stack.Push(b, a)
return nil
}},
Keyword{"over", func(f *Forther, _ string) error {
b, a := f.stack.Pop(), f.stack.Pop()
f.stack.Push(a, b, a)
return nil
}},
SimpleMathOps{}, // Handle most math operations
PushToStack{}, // Anything we don't recognize, just push onto the stack.
},
}
}
func (f *Forther) Prompt() string {
const prompt = "» "
if f.showStack {
return strings.Join(f.stack, " ") + " " + prompt
}
return prompt
}
func (f *Forther) Process(cmd string) error {
for _, op := range f.ops {
if op.Match(cmd) {
return op.Run(f, cmd)
}
}
panic("Unknown operation")
}
func (f *Forther) Complete(line string) []string {
var options []string
for _, op := range f.ops {
if completer, ok := op.(Completer); ok {
options = append(options, completer.Complete(line)...)
}
}
return options
}
func (f *Forther) PrintStack() {
for _, s := range f.stack {
fmt.Println(s)
}
}
func (f *Forther) PrintTop() {
fmt.Println(f.stack.Peek())
}
func (f *Forther) PrintHelp() {
var cmds []string
for _, op := range f.ops {
if kw, ok := op.(Keyword); ok {
cmds = append(cmds, kw.name)
}
}
fmt.Println("Known commands: ")
fmt.Println(" ", strings.Join(cmds, " "))
fmt.Println(" + - * / mod ")
fmt.Println("(anything is pushed onto the stack)")
}
